Western Midstream Partners LP (WES) - Net Assets
Based on the latest financial reports, Western Midstream Partners LP (WES) has net assets worth $3.33 Billion USD as of September 2025. Net assets (also known as shareholders' equity or book value) represent the difference between a company's total assets ($12.13 Billion) and total liabilities ($8.80 Billion). This figure indicates the residual interest in the assets after deducting liabilities, essentially showing what would remain for shareholders if all assets were liquidated and all debts paid off. About Western Midstream Partners LP
Western Midstream Partners, LP, together with its subsidiaries, operates as a midstream energy company primarily in the United States. The company is involved in gathering, compressing, treating, processing, and transporting of natural gas; gathering, stabilizing, and transporting of condensate, natural gas liquids (NGLs), and crude oil; and gathering and disposing of produced water.
